This book will show you: The principles and philosophies Oversubscribed businesses live by that are often the opposite of what most businesses doSpecific steps for getting into the mind of your customer so they only want to buy from your businessHow to structure campaigns and product launches that systematically get your business OversubscribedHow to implement a process of signalling to market, and collect signals back from market to build up desire and demand for your products and services The new edition of Oversubscribed: How to get people lining up to do business with you is a must-read for entrepreneurs, marketers, business leaders and owners, team managers, and business students.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"The Book Nook","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":47981589692609,"sku":"9780857088253","price":14.99,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0539\/6525\/8945\/files\/9780857088253.jpg?v=1770197911"},{"product_id":"9781032273198","title":"The Ownership Dividend : The Coming Paradigm Shift in the U.S. Stock Market by Peris, Daniel","description":"\u003ch3\u003eAuthor:  Peris, Daniel \u003c\/h3\u003e\u003ch4\u003eEconomics\u003c\/h4\u003e\u003ch5\u003ePublished on 31 January 2024 by Taylor \u0026amp; Francis Ltd (Routledge) in the United Kingdom.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003ePaperback | 176 pages, 2 Tables, black and white; 12 Line drawings, black and white; 12 Illustrations, black and\u003cbr\u003e127 x 198 x 14 | 208g\u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/h5\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eWe are on the verge of a major paradigm shift for investors in the U.S. stock market. Dividend-focused stock investing has been receding in popularity for more than three decades in the U.S.; once the dominant investment style, it is now a boutique approach. That is about to change.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eThe Ownership Dividend explains how and why the stock market drifted away from a mostly cash-based returns system to one almost completely driven by near-term share price movements. It details why the exceptional forces behind that shift—notably the 40-year drop in interest rates and the rise of buybacks—are now substantially exhausted. As a result, the U.S. market is poised for a return to the more typical business-like relationships observed in the private sector and in other mature markets around the world. How can we learn to widen our perception of time and honour our obligations to the lives of those not yet born?\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"The Book Nook","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":47981594968257,"sku":"9781472285256","price":12.99,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0539\/6525\/8945\/files\/9781472285256.jpg?v=1770197913"},{"product_id":"9781647432225","title":"Read People Like a Book : How to Analyze, Understand, and Predict People's Emotions, Thoughts, Intentions, and Behaviors by King, Patrick","description":"\u003ch3\u003eAuthor:  King, Patrick \u003c\/h3\u003e\u003ch4\u003eBusiness \u0026amp; management\u003c\/h4\u003e\u003ch5\u003ePublished on 19 December 2020 by Pkcs Media, Inc..\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003ePaperback | 276 pages\u003cbr\u003e127 x 203 x 18 | 298g\u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/h5\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"The Book Nook","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":47981595885761,"sku":"9781647432225","price":14.99,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0539\/6525\/8945\/files\/9781647432225.jpg?v=1770197914"},{"product_id":"9781739099206","title":"The Great Post Office Scandal : The fight to expose a multimillion pound IT disaster which put innocent people in jail by Wallis, Nick","description":"\u003ch3\u003eAuthor:  Wallis, Nick \u003c\/h3\u003e\u003ch4\u003eUnited Kingdom, Great Britain\u003c\/h4\u003e\u003ch5\u003ePublished on 31 October 2022 by Bath Publishing Ltd in the United Kingdom.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003ePaperback | 568 pages, 8 Plates, colour\u003cbr\u003e129 x 198 x 45 | 614g\u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/h5\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eThe Great Post Office Scandal is the extraordinary story behind the recent ITV drama series Mr Bates vs The Post Office. It tells of how thousands of subpostmasters were accused of theft and false accounting on the back of evidence from Horizon, the flawed computer system designed by Fujitsu, and how a group of them, led by Alan Bates, took their fight to the High Court. Their eventual victory in court vindicated their claims about the defects of the software and exposed the heavy handed attempts by the Post Office to suppress them. The book also recounts how successive senior managers, business leaders, lawyers, civil servants and Government ministers, at best failed to expose the injustice or, even worse, sought to cover it up, resulting in one of the largest miscarriages of justice in UK history. They make them at the dinner table, or in a meeting room, where personal history, your own unique view of the world, ego, pride, marketing, and odd incentives are scrambled together.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eIn The Psychology of Money, award-winning author Morgan Housel shares 19 short stories exploring the strange ways people think about money and teaches you how to make better sense of one of life's most important topics.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"The Book Nook","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":55008190071165,"sku":"9780857197689","price":16.99,"currency_code":"GBP","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0539\/6525\/8945\/files\/9780857197689.jpg?v=1734627558"},{"product_id":"the-wealth-of-nations-books-i-iii-by-smith-adam-skinner-andrew-skinner-andrew-skinner-andrew","title":"The Wealth of Nations : Books I-III by Smith, Adam, Skinner, Andrew, Skinner, Andrew, Skinner, Andrew","description":"\u003ch3\u003eAuthor:  Smith, Adam, Skinner, Andrew, Skinner, Andrew, Skinner, Andrew \u003c\/h3\u003e\u003ch4\u003eEconomic theory \u0026amp; philosophy\u003c\/h4\u003e\u003ch5\u003ePublished on 25 February 1982 by Penguin Books Ltd (Penguin Classics) in the United Kingdom as part of 'The Wealth of Nations' series.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003ePaperback | 576 pages\u003cbr\u003e195 x 129 x 27 | 394g\u003cbr\u003e\n\u003c\/h5\u003e\u003cp\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eOriginally delivered in the form of lectures at Glasgow, Adam Smith's The Wealth of Nations Books I-III laid the foundations of economic theory in general and 'classical' economics in particular, and this Penguin Classics edition is edited with an introduction and notes by Andrew Skinner.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eThe publication of The Wealth of Nations in 1776 coincided with America's Declaration of Independence, and with this landmark treatise on political economy, Adam Smith paved the way for modern capitalism, arguing that a truly free market - fired by competition yet guided as if by an 'invisible hand' to ensure justice and equality - was the engine of a fair and productive society. Books I - III of The Wealth of Nations examine the 'division of labour' as the key to economic growth, by ensuring the interdependence of individuals within society. They also cover the origins of money and the importance of wages, profit, rent and stocks; but the real sophistication of his analysis derives from the fact that it encompasses a combination of ethics, philosophy and history to create a vast panorama of society.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eThis edition contains an analytical introduction offering an in-depth discussion of Smith as an economist and social scientist, as well as a preface, further reading and explanatory notes.\u003c\/p\u003e\u003cp\u003eAdam Smith (1723-90) was born in Glasgow and educated at Glasgow and Oxford. Two years after his return to Scotland, Smith moved to Edinburgh, where he delivered lectures on Rhetoric. In 1751 Smith was appointed Professor of Logic at Glasgow, but was translated to chair of Moral Philosophy in 1752.
